    Study Notes

    Intravenous (IV) Bolus Injection

    • Involves administering a single dose of a drug through a vein, resulting in a rapid increase in plasma concentration

    Pharmacokinetic Equations

    • Single and multiple doses of IV bolus can be used to determine:
      • Peak plasma concentration (Cmax)
      • Time to reach peak plasma concentration (Tmax)
      • Area under the plasma concentration-time curve (AUC)
      • Elimination half-life (t1/2)
      • Clearance (CL)
      • Volume of distribution (Vd)

    Plasma Concentration-Time Curves

    • After single and multiple IV bolus drug administration, plasma concentration-time curves can differentiate between:
      • Absorption phase
      • Distribution phase
      • Elimination phase
      • Steady-state concentration
      • Accumulation of the drug

    Elimination Half-Life

    • Determination of elimination half-life (t1/2) involves calculating the time taken for the plasma concentration to decrease by half

    Primary Outcome of IV Bolus Injection

    • The primary outcome of an IV bolus injection is a rapid increase in plasma concentration, achieving therapeutic levels quickly
